Ficus carica, the sacred “Fruit of Paradise” in Islamic texts, is a Mediterranean superfood valued for its natural sweetness and therapeutic fiber content.
Key Components:
• Ficin (digestive enzyme)
• Benzaldehyde (studied for anti-cancer effects)
• Soluble fiber (pectin)
Nutrition Highlights:
Minerals: Copper (37% DV per 100g), Calcium, Zinc
Vitamins: B6, Vitamin K

Precautions:
• High oxalate content – limit with kidney issues
• May trigger bloating if eaten dry
• Potential allergen for latex-sensitive individuals
